I think with all things in the IT industry right now, it's in very much a state of flux.
And I could give you a thousand different large and small examples.
I mean, the first thing that comes to mind is efficiency.
So everybody knows efficiency is a big hot topic in the storage industry right now.
Who's got better efficiency than somebody else?
While that's been happening and people are getting more obsessed about it, database customers are becoming a lot more obsessed with security.
And an awful lot of them are just implementing security, sorry, encryption across the board, 100%.
And encryption basically ruins database.
Yeah.
So what do you do?
You've got these two things moving against each other right now where everyone wants the efficiency, and they're also making changes that block security.
any chance of actually enjoying the benefits of that efficiency.
